> My issue is to establish which report is which, if possible, by
> re-creating the title with the dates of the periods covered. Then I can
> eliminate any dupes, etc.
>

Try this:

1. Open Reports -> Saved Report Configurations and select the first report.
2. If this report has the correct settings, go back to Reports ->
Saved Report Configurations and click on the middle icon on the right
(see attached image). You can then edit the report name to make it
clear which report it is, e.g. by adding the year or time period to
the report name
3. If the report doesn't have the correct settings, e.g. dates, choose
the correct settings, then click on Save Config on the menu bar (not
Save Config As). Then go back to Reports -> Saved Report
Configurations, and click on the middle icon on right (see attached)
to edit the report name
4. Then repeat the process with the next report, and so on until you
have named all of the reports.
5. Then review the reports and see which ones need to be deleted
